Wawrinka upsets Medvedev to make Australian Open quarters


Former Australian Open champion Stan Wawrinka turned back the clock in a vintage performance to stun world number four Daniil Medvedev on Monday and race into the Australian Open quarter-finals. It set up a last-eight clash with either Russian 17th seed Andrey Rublev or German seventh seed Alexander Zverev. A lengthy absence from the tour meant his world ranking plunged, but he has climbed back to world number 15 after runs last year to the last eight at Roland Garros and the US Open. It was classic Wawrinka in the first set, with the 34-year-old playing some of his best tennis in a long time. Medvedev had played five career five-setters and lost them all, while veteran Wawrinka had 50 under his belt and a 28-22 record.
